Forever Blue wrote:' Cardiff City Not yet actually received an offer for him '
Arron Gunnarsson Cardiff City's Iceland International.
Even though there has been plenty of reports of clubs interested in Cardiff City's Gunnarsson, there has actually been no actual offer for him or contact made by any club.
Derby County were reportedly interested in him and have had a scout watching his last couple of games.
Cardiff City have made it clear if any club is interested in Gunnarsson it will cost them £2mill in total to buy him and City are not interested in loaning him out, they want hard cash.
Arron Gunnarson got massive recognition after his great displays for his country Iceland in the Euros and City immediately put a price tag on him.
Gunnarsson last season under previous manager Russell Slade struggled to gain a regular place, but under new manager Paul Trollope he has regained his first team place.
The transfer deadline is this Wednesday 11pm 31st August and most City fans are hoping that Cardiff City can keep hold of their long throwing,skilful,battling international player.
If a cash offer comes in and its around the above price, its believed Cardiff City will sell him.
